Transaction f86b141160ef308c96369df2546f41d829c4a1811b127614bb02c99fa5235eae
1 Input
2 Outputs
- f86b141160ef308c96369df2546f41d829c4a1811b127614bb02c99fa5235eae:0
- f86b141160ef308c96369df2546f41d829c4a1811b127614bb02c99fa5235eae:1
value 162058
address 188twYyxD9F1M2Y9BDSUVncxxcgZhgWmEE
value 1000000
address 18x5nYjT15SmVybrroHmKRWTxrms6xRKrt